11.5 The weight on each of the four wheels of an over- head crane is 24 kN. The wheel diameter is 620 mm. Each wheel is carried by a bearing with a journal diame- ter of 80 mm and a length of 130 mm. The bearing clear- ance is 0,08 mm. Estimate the possible running tempera- ture of the bearings which are drip fed. Assume a suitable type of oil and find the probable value of the coefficient of friction. If all the other rolling resistance in the crane – including track resistance and friction other than that in the wheel bearings – amounts to 1 500 N, find the power required to drive the crane at 120 metres per minute. . [u = 0,012 8; 57,6°C; 4 kW motor]
